Reporting to the Branch Manager, your primary objective is to develop long term relationships with members, building trust, and delivering customized financial solutions that help them feel good about their money.

What You'll Be Doing
  • Identifying opportunities to match members with the right products and solutions that help shape their financial fitness
  • Meeting and exceeding sales targets and referral goals
  • Participating and assisting in business development plans through corporate/branch marketing campaigns
  • Demonstrating excellent communication skills and engaging members in conversations to determine their immediate needs
  • Developing ongoing knowledge of our current investment/retail banking services and products (e.g., mutual funds, underwriting, credits, loans, investment needs, etc.)
  • Promoting referrals to our Wealth Management, Business Banking teams, and our 3rd party providers
  • Building a comprehensive knowledge of the local market, competitive offers, and economic trends
  • Adhering to all audits, policies, procedures, and regulatory requirements to mitigate risks of fraud or loss
  • Providing outstanding member experience by adhering to Servus' best practices
  • Contributing to Servus' unparalleled culture of teamwork, positivity, and collaboration
  • Maintaining Servus' positive image in the community
What You Bring

To qualify, you will need at least 2 years of retail banking or related financial industry experience, preferably in sales or customer service and a high school diploma.

Although Not Required, The Following Education/certificates Are Valuable Assets

  • Post-secondary education in Finance (or related studies)
  • Investment Funds in Canada Course & License (IFIC)
  • Personal Financial Service Advice (PFSA)
  • Financial Planning I (FP1)
